📦 Nightly Release
Changes since 2.9.0.dev2026041805
🐛 Bugfixes
- Raise smart fades chunk timeout to 1s and log block duration (by @marcelveldt in #3728)
- Harden AirPlay STOP command delivery and add teardown logging (by @marcelveldt in #3729)
- Prevent concurrent flow-stream producers from corrupting the playlog (by @marcelveldt in #3731)
- Guard Sonos volume attribute update against uninitialized state (by @marcelveldt in #3732)
🧰 Maintenance and dependency bumps
- Migrate loudness analyzer to audio analysis provider (by @marcelveldt in #3727)
- Add pactl to base Docker file (by @iVolt1 in #3734)
🙇 Thanks to our contributors
Special thanks to the following contributors who helped with this release: